Ham Egg Rice Balls
Cost $5, save $10
Source: Recommended by CookGo
- 15 Min
- 2 Servings
- $5
INGREDIENTS
Main Ingredients
- 6 vienna sausages, finely chopped
- 🍚 1 bowl of cooked rice
- 🥚 1 egg
- 7g seaweed flakes
Seasonings
- 1/2 tbsp mayonnaise
- 1 tbsp sesame salt
- đź§‚ 1 pinch of salt
- A dash of pepper
- 1 tbsp cooking oil
STEPS
Finely chop the vienna sausages.
Crack the egg into a bowl and add a pinch of salt and pepper.
Whisk the egg thoroughly.
Heat cooking oil in a pan.
Pour the egg mixture into the pan.
Cook the egg on low heat while stirring quickly to make scrambled eggs.
Add the chopped sausages to the pan and sprinkle with pepper.
Remove excess oil from the cooked ingredients using a paper towel.
In a mixing bowl, combine the sausages, scrambled eggs, sesame salt, and mayonnaise.
Add the cooked rice and seaweed flakes to the bowl and mix well.
Shape the mixture into bite-sized balls and place them on a plate.

đź’ˇ Tips
Use freshly cooked rice for better texture.You can substitute vienna sausages with ham or bacon.Serve with a dipping sauce for added flavor.
